What is an Inline Homogenizer?
An inline homogenizer is a mechanical device designed to mix, emulsify, and homogenize fluids and suspensions continuously by forcing the material through a narrow gap at high pressure. Unlike batch mixers, inline homogenizers work in a continuous flow setup, making them highly efficient for large-scale industrial applications. They are widely used in industries such as food & beverage, pharmaceuticals, cosmetics, and chemical manufacturing for achieving uniform particle size distribution and stable emulsions.
How Does an Inline Homogenizer Work?
Inline homogenizers typically operate by pumping the fluid through a homogenizing valve, where intense shear, cavitation, and turbulence break down particles or droplets to a consistent size. Pressures can range from 50 bar up to 1500 bar, depending on the application. This high-pressure process ensures improved texture, stability, and product quality. Modern inline homogenizers often feature variable pressure settings and interchangeable valve configurations for process flexibility.
What are the Advantages of Using Inline Homogenizers?
- Continuous Processing: Ideal for high-volume production with consistent quality.
- Improved Efficiency: Faster production times compared to batch mixers.
- Compact Footprint: Inline design reduces space requirements on the production floor.
- Energy Efficiency: Optimized motor and pump designs lead to lower energy consumption.
- Enhanced Product Quality: Homogeneous particle size distribution enhances stability and texture.
Which Industries Benefit Most from Inline Homogenizers?
Industries that require precise emulsification and particle size reduction benefit significantly, including:
- Food & Beverage: Dairy products, sauces, dressings to improve mouthfeel and shelf life.
- Pharmaceuticals: Emulsions, suspensions, and liposomal formulations for consistent bioavailability.
- Cosmetics & Personal Care: Creams, lotions, and gels demanding stable emulsions.
- Chemical Industry: Paints, adhesives, and lubricants needing uniform dispersion.
What Should Buyers Consider When Procuring an Inline Homogenizer?
When selecting an inline homogenizer, industrial users should evaluate the following:
- Flow Rate and Pressure Range: Ensure the equipment meets the required capacity and operational pressure, typically ranging 50–1500 bar.
- Material Compatibility: The machine’s wetted parts should be made of materials such as stainless steel 316L for chemical resistance and hygiene compliance.
- Maintenance and Cleaning: Look for easy disassembly and CIP (clean-in-place) capabilities to reduce downtime.
- Energy Consumption: Check motor efficiency and operational costs for long-term savings.
- Vendor Support and Customization: A reliable supplier offering technical support and customization enhances ROI.
How Does Inline Homogenization Compare to Other Mixing Methods?
Compared to batch mixers and paddle mixers, inline homogenizers offer superior control over particle size and product uniformity. While batch mixers are flexible for various formulations, they can be time-consuming for large volumes and may produce inconsistent quality between batches. Inline homogenizers streamline continuous production with real-time adjustment capabilities, enhancing throughput and quality consistency, essential for today's competitive industrial processing environments.

Aluminum Foil Sealing Machine
What’s the distance between the bottle neck and sealing head for the best sealing effect?
Generally, the distance between cap and sealing device is no more than 5 mm, and for large diameter bottle,make the distance 8 mm. The longer distance, the weaker power becomes, the larger bottle,requires larger working power.
